Section 46: Temporary public ownership: reverse property transfer
124.Where the Treasury have made a property transfer to a company wholly owned by the Bank of England or the Treasury, or a nominee of the Treasury, the Treasury may make reverse property transfer orders.
125.A reverse property transfer order provides for the transfer of property back from such an onward transferee.
126.The general and specific conditions (sections 7, 8 and 9, respectively) do not apply to onward transfers and subsection (7) provides that the Treasury must consult the Bank of England and the FSA before making the order.
